Photorefractive Tungsten Bronze Crystals for Optical Limiters and Filters.

Abstract

The photorefractive tungsten bronze SBN:6O and BSKNN-2 crystals were investigated for sensor protection applications with considerable success. Our best photorefractive crystals exhibit response times of approximately 10 microseconds with coupling > 25/cm. This fast response was achieved using suitable dopant combinations, external field and focusing the incoming 1W/sq cm laser beam. Prototype limiters based on these photorefractive crystals have been tested at the University of Arkansas and their overall performance is promising for sensor protection applications. (MM)
